Biographical History
Sydney E. Ahlstrom was born in Cokato, Minnesota on December 16, 1919. He received degrees from Gustavus Adolphus College, University of Minnesota and Harvard University, as well as several honorary degrees and professional awards. He taught at Gustavus Adolphus College, Harvard University, Salzburg (Austria) Seminar in American Studies, Yale University, Princeton University, Colgate-Rochester Divinity School and Kyoto (Japan) Summer Seminar in American Studies. He was the author of several notable books on religion in America. Ahlstrom held prominent positions on various boards and organizations, including the Editorial Board of the Complete Works of Jonathan Edwards, the American Studies Program and Religious Studies Department at Yale, and the American Society of Church History. Ahlstrom died in New Haven in 1984.
